Definitely check the minimum system requirements first! CS:GO isn't too demanding. You'll need at least Intel Core 2 Duo E6600 or AMD Phenom X3 8750 processor, 2 GB RAM, and a DirectX 9 compatible video card. If your PC meets these, you're probably good to go. Just remember, more power means smoother gameplay!
